dc.description.abstractSustainable construction is one of the most important attributes in developing countries to achieve sustainable development. This research aims to investigate the importance of the use of sustainable aspects during construction towards sustainable development in a country. There are two main objectives namely: to identify the factors of sustainable construction as indicators for sustainable development measurement and to investigate the contribution of sustainable construction practices to environmental, social and economic development. Through a comprehensive literature review, 39 factors related to sustainable construction were identified under the eight main criteria based on the green rating system of the Green Building Council, Sri Lanka. The contribution of those identified factors to three themes of sustainable development, namely: environmental, social and economic was investigated through the responses collected using a questionnaire survey. Respondents cover CS2 to C4 grade construction companies via physical and google questionnaire forms. The sample size was taken based on the purposive sampling method. 122 responses were collected and those were analyzed using the Relative Importance Index (RII). According to the results, Material and Resources (MR), Water Reuse (WR), Energy (E), and Innovation and Innovative Aspect (IA) categories mostly contributed to economic development. Effective Land Use (LU) and Management Aspect (MA) mostly contributed to environmental development. The other two categories, Social and Cultural Awareness (SC) and Indoor Environment Quality (IEQ) mostly contributed to social development. Further, all the factors under Energy category have significantly contributed to economic development compared to other factors in all other categories.en_US
